At Wonder Con this past weekend I had the pleasure of attending the Chuck round table interview session. This is part two of my interviews with the cast of the NBC show Chuck. To read part one of my interview with Chris Fedak And Josh Schwartz click Here. If you have ever attend one of these things then you know how crazy and fast pace they are.  You have to be brave and just ask your questions without hesitation and that is what I did. I had the opportunity to talk to the stars of the show Zachary Levi (Chuck), Joshua Gomez (Morgan) And Adam Baldwin (KC). How do you feel about the growth of all your characters?

Adam "I am starting to like people which is growth, especially civilians which is growth, he is coming to learn." Joshua "It has been fantastic to start where I was in season one to season 3.  I have had a lot of fun." Zachary "Finally to be apart of this Kickassary, to be so bold, I am going to be bold. is awesome. It is fun to play the comedic, other side of it where I am screaming like a little girl and running away and constantly staying in the car or not really, did I ever. To be part of the fights and beating guys up and yielding guns is fun and all that is awesome. I am a dude and I want to shot things."


How was Zachary as a Director? Zachary directed the episode "Chuck Versus the Beard"

Adam " Kind, loving and specific about acting, intuitive and complete panic.  No he did great and it was a get episode. That is what the great thing is when you have an actor as a director cause he knows when your falling into a trap and he will always have a positive note he will give, as opposed to result oriented, try this because it may get you there.  Opposed to you only get this by doing this. What a good leader does is delegated well to the rest of the crew and he focused on performance and just trying to be organized."
